If you’ve ever tried to show a coworker something on your laptop screen without physically turning the whole machine, you know the awkward dance. The Uncaged Ergonomics Swivel Laptop Stand solves that with a proper 360° rotating base — but it’s more than just a lazy Susan for your MacBook. After 225 ratings averaging 4.5 stars, this stand has a track record worth examining. Here’s the honest breakdown.
What’s in the box: The stand arrives fully assembled — no hex wrenches, no screwdrivers, no 20-minute IKEA-style frustration. You get the aluminum stand itself with a non-slip silicone pad on the platform and rubber feet on the base. That’s it. Some buyers noted the packaging is minimal but protective; one reviewer put it simply: “Took it out of the box, put my laptop on, done.”
Build quality and real-world use: The frame is aluminum alloy with a matte finish that doesn’t attract fingerprints like glossy stands do. The height adjustment uses a ratcheting arm system with seven positions, ranging from roughly 4 inches to about 11 inches at full extension. I tested stability at maximum height with a 15-inch Dell XPS — no tipping, no sagging, even when tapping the keyboard firmly.
The swivel is the star feature. It’s a smooth 360° rotation on what feels like a ball-bearing track. It’s not ratcheted or locked at 90° increments — it’s free-spinning. That’s good for fluid movement but means you can’t lock it in place if you want a fixed angle. In practice, the friction is enough that it doesn’t drift on its own. As one verified buyer put it: “The rotation is buttery smooth. I spin my laptop around constantly when collaborating with my team.”
What buyers consistently praise:
- Stability at height — Multiple reviewers mention it doesn’t wobble even with heavier 16-inch laptops
- Desk space recovery — The raised design lets you tuck your keyboard or notes underneath when not in use
- Build materials — The aluminum feels premium, not like cheap plastic that will crack in six months
Where it falls short: First, the minimum height is still about 4 inches off the desk. If you want your laptop nearly flat for writing or drawing, this isn’t the stand for you. Second, there’s no cable management channel or clip — with the laptop elevated, the charging cable just dangles. Third, the free-spinning swivel means the laptop can rotate if you bump it while reaching for something. It’s not a dealbreaker, but it’s a quirk.
Who should buy this:
- The desk-sharer — If you frequently show screens to colleagues or clients, the swivel is worth the price alone
- The multi-monitor user — Swiveling your laptop to a secondary display angle without moving the stand is a workflow win
- The standing-desk convert — The height range works well with adjustable desks at various positions
Skip it if: You need a low-profile stand for a cramped workspace, or if your laptop is over 17 inches (the platform is 10.5 x 8.5 inches and may not support larger machines securely).
FAQ:
Will this fit my 16-inch MacBook Pro? Yes. The platform measures 10.5 x 8.5 inches with a non-slip lip. The weight capacity is listed at 17.6 pounds, which covers virtually all consumer laptops.
Does the rotation scratch my laptop? No. The platform has a silicone pad that grips the laptop base. The swivel mechanism is below the platform, so the laptop doesn’t move against a surface.
Is it stable on carpet? The rubber feet are flat and grippy. On low-pile carpet it’s fine. On thick plush carpet, you may get slight wobble at full height.
